In this paper, a semiclassical approach is used to describe a kind of black-body which we will call
a matte black-body. Although the frequency energy density of a black-body is deduced using a
semiclassical method which includes the electromagnetic reaction force and the quantization of the
energy, a phenomenological damping force, as in the explanation of the anomalous dispersion of some
fluids, is considered in order to obtain the corresponding frequency energy density of the matte
black-body. The concept of emissivity is incorporated into the new body in order to explain the
experimental data of the radiation measured in the Earth’s atmosphere. The purpose of this article
consists of showing students the applicability of semiclassical approaches in obtaining physical
results.
